Question - Alice is an attorney and earned $175,000 from her practice in the current year. Alice also owns three passive activities. The activities had the following income and losses:

Partnership a: $40,000

Partnership b: $(32,000)

Partnership c $(24,000)

What is Alice's adjusted gross income for the current year?

a) $119,000

b) $159,000

c) $175,000

d) $215,000
